This text offers a reflection on the Solemnity of Saints Peter and Paul, focusing on a pivotal Gospel dialogue in which Jesus asks His disciples to identify His true nature. The author emphasizes that Peter’s recognition of Christ’s divinity was a gift of supernatural faith revealed by the Father rather than human reasoning. Readers are encouraged to view faith as a spiritual light that enables one to see beyond physical reality and accept God’s authority over their lives. By highlighting figures like St. Thomas More and St. Josephine Bakhita, the source illustrates how this grace provides the strength to endure suffering and martyrdom. Ultimately, the speaker urges the audience to actively cultivate their faith by seeking divine grace and overcoming personal obstacles such as laziness or fear.
